File that I can't delete when I right-click it I downloaded what I thought was a JPEG image. When I right click on it there is no "delete" option. When I drag it to my recycle bin it doesn't move from the folder that it's in. Does anyone know how to delete a file like this? Also, I dowloaded some video torrents and they won't play in VLC media player and I can only get the sound (no video) in Windows Media player. Does anyone have any recommendations for another player that works?? Thanks and I appreciate the help! |
See if the image is in your shared folder outside of limewire (to find this folder click on one of your files and select explore) if it's in there you can try deleting it... As for your torrent files...How many files are inside the folder ?? |
actually, it's in the shared folder and I can't delete it i'm having trouble deleting it from my shared folder. any suggestions? as for the other question - i think i have 4 or 5 torrents in the torrent folder. is that too many? |
Ahhh OK...Try deleting it then from your Limewire library... With Torrents each movie can have from 1 to let's say 50 little files inside of it..So if you right click on one of your torrents and select open you will see them all...The actual movie is usually the last file, you will know by the file size it should be between let's say 600MB to 800MB...If you click on that you should be able to play it and the VLC player should do the trick, it is the best player... |
